About Mastercam 2026

This is the stage between a finished design and metal actually being cut. A solid model comes in, stock is defined, tools are chosen from a library, and toolpath strategies generate the motion that removes material. What comes out is code a specific machine understands, produced by a post processor written for that machine rather than a generic output.

The strategy set covers the range of work a shop sees. Two and three axis milling for plates and pockets, multiaxis for shapes that cannot be reached from one direction, high speed strategies that keep tool engagement constant so a cutter lasts, roughing that respects the rest material left by a previous operation, and finishing passes that hold a specified scallop height.

Verification is the part that prevents expensive mistakes. The simulation runs the actual generated motion against the stock model and the fixture, showing gouges, collisions with the holder or the table, rapid moves through material and any travel beyond machine limits. Catching a collision on screen costs a minute, and catching it on the machine costs a spindle.

Around the core there is a tool library with holders and cutting data, a job setup sheet generated for the operator at the machine, associativity so a changed model regenerates the toolpaths rather than requiring them to be rebuilt, and a post processor library covering a very wide range of controls with the ability to edit one for a specific machine.

Does it model as well as machine?
It has modelling tools for fixing and preparing geometry, but the design work belongs in a modelling package.
Which model formats import?
The common solid and surface interchange formats, plus native files from several major modelling packages.
Can a post processor be edited for a specific machine?
Yes. The library is a starting point and the files are editable for a particular control and machine configuration.
Is simulation reliable enough to skip a dry run?
It catches gouges, collisions and travel limit violations, but a first article on a new setup should still be watched.
